Paul Sebastian Design is an Eau de Parfum launched in 1985. Design opens with Jasmine, Orange Blossom, Tuberose, and Peach, settles into a heart of Lilac, Gardenia, Ylang-Ylang, and Carnation, and dries down to a base of Blackcurrant, Sandalwood, Musk, and Civet. Paul Sebastian's Design carries an Acquired verdict, a white floral-led wear.
A legendary 80s floral beast from Paul Sebastian, Design is a love-it-or-hate-it scent with zero middle ground. If you missed out on big, unapologetic white florals, or you just prefer your civet loud, this one's for you.

Best Occasions
Its beast-mode performance and strong white floral-animalic accords make it too potent for an office setting. However, for a confident wearer, its luxurious feel and attention-grabbing sillage are perfect for dates, casual outings (when applied sparingly), and formal events.
